400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

为什么打不开excel的附件

作者:路由通
|
130人看过
发布时间:2026-02-11 00:19:33
标签:
在日常工作中,我们时常会遇到从邮件或网络下载的Excel附件无法打开的情况,这往往令人感到困惑与焦虑。本文将深入探讨导致这一问题的十二个核心原因,涵盖文件本身损坏、软件版本与兼容性冲突、系统权限与安全设置限制、以及网络传输与存储介质故障等多个层面。通过提供详细的诊断步骤与实用的解决方案,旨在帮助您系统性排除故障,高效恢复对重要数据的访问,确保工作流程的顺畅无阻。
为什么打不开excel的附件

       在现代办公场景中,微软的Excel电子表格软件(Microsoft Excel)无疑是处理数据的核心工具之一。我们经常通过电子邮件、即时通讯软件或云存储平台接收和发送以附件形式存在的Excel文件。然而,“附件下载了,但就是打不开”这一窘境,相信许多人都曾遭遇过。面对一个无法开启的文件,不仅工作进度可能被拖延,若其中包含关键业务数据,更会引发不必要的紧张。实际上,导致Excel附件无法开启的原因错综复杂,远非简单的“文件坏了”可以概括。本文将为您系统性地梳理和剖析背后的十二个关键因素,并提供切实可行的解决思路。

       一、文件在传输或存储过程中受损

       这是最常见的原因之一。当文件作为附件在互联网上传输时,可能会受到网络波动、数据包丢失或服务器中断的影响,导致接收到的文件数据不完整。同样,如果存储文件的硬盘扇区存在物理坏道,或U盘等移动介质在读写时被非正常拔出,也可能造成文件结构损坏。一个受损的Excel文件,其内部的二进制编码可能出现错乱,使得Excel程序无法正确解析和加载。轻微损坏可能导致部分功能异常,严重损坏则会让文件完全无法识别。判断方法之一是尝试用其他电脑或设备打开同一文件,若均告失败,则文件本身损坏的可能性极高。

       二、文件扩展名被错误修改或隐藏

       文件扩展名是操作系统识别文件类型的关键标识。标准的Excel文件扩展名包括.xlsx(2007及以后版本的默认格式)、.xls(97-2003版本的旧格式)、.xlsm(启用宏的工作簿)等。有时,文件在重命名或传输过程中,扩展名可能被无意中更改(例如被改为.txt或.zip),或者因为系统设置而处于隐藏状态。当扩展名错误时,Windows系统可能无法将其与Excel程序关联,导致双击后不知道该用什么软件打开。您需要确保系统设置为显示已知文件类型的扩展名,并核对接收到的文件扩展名是否正确。

       三、本地Excel软件版本过低或过高

       软件的向前和向后兼容性并非完美。如果您使用的是较旧的Excel版本(如Excel 2003),而对方发送的是采用新格式(.xlsx)创建的文件,旧版本软件将无法直接打开。反之,如果您使用了最新版本的Excel创建了包含某些新功能(如新增的函数或图表类型)的文件,并用低版本格式保存,在旧版软件中打开时,这些新功能可能会丢失或导致文件异常。确保打开文件的Excel版本不低于创建该文件时所使用的版本,是保证兼容性的基本原则。对于高版本创建的文件,可以尝试在保存时选择“Excel 97-2003工作簿(.xls)”格式以增强通用性。

       四、微软Office套件或Excel组件未正确安装或损坏

       Excel程序本身的安装不完整、关键组件丢失或注册表信息错误,都会导致其无法正常运行,自然也无法打开任何文件。这可能源于最初的安装过程被打断,或后期系统更新、其他软件安装时产生了冲突。您可以尝试通过Windows系统的“应用和功能”设置,对微软Office套件进行“修复”操作。该功能会检测并尝试修复安装中的问题,而无需重新安装整个软件,通常能解决许多因程序本身故障导致的问题。

       五、系统或用户账户权限限制

       操作系统对于文件的访问有着严格的权限控制。如果您下载的Excel附件保存到了某些受保护的系统目录(如Program Files),或者当前登录的用户账户不具备该文件的“读取”或“修改”权限,尝试打开时就会遭到系统拒绝,并可能弹出权限错误提示。此外,如果文件是从网络共享位置直接打开,也可能因网络权限配置问题而失败。解决方法是,将文件移动到一个用户拥有完全控制权的文件夹(如桌面或“文档”文件夹),或者右键点击文件,在“属性”的“安全”选项卡中,为当前用户添加足够的权限。

       六、杀毒软件或防火墙的过度拦截

       安全软件的本职工作是保护系统。有时,它们可能会将某些来源不明或行为特殊的Excel文件(尤其是包含宏代码的.xlsm文件)误判为潜在威胁,从而进行隔离或阻止其运行。此外,防火墙也可能拦截Excel进程访问必要的网络资源(如用于验证许可证或加载在线模板)。如果您确认文件来源可靠,可以尝试暂时禁用杀毒软件的实时保护或防火墙,然后再次尝试打开文件。若成功打开,则需在安全软件中将该文件或Excel程序添加至信任列表。

       七、文件包含宏且安全设置阻止其运行

       宏(Macro)是一系列自动化命令的集合,功能强大但也可能被用于传播恶意代码。因此,Excel的默认安全设置通常会禁用宏的运行。当您尝试打开一个启用了宏的工作簿(.xlsm或.xls)时,Excel会在顶部显示一条安全警告栏,提示宏已被禁用。如果您不手动点击“启用内容”,文件虽然能打开,但其中的宏功能将无法使用,有时这会导致依赖于宏的界面或功能显示异常,让用户误以为文件损坏。您需要在“文件”->“选项”->“信任中心”->“信任中心设置”中,根据对文件来源的信任程度,调整宏设置。

       八、计算机系统资源(内存与CPU)不足

       Excel在打开文件,尤其是体积庞大、公式复杂或包含大量图表和图片的文件时,需要消耗相当多的内存和处理器资源。如果您的计算机同时运行了多个大型程序,导致系统资源严重不足,Excel进程可能会在尝试加载文件时无响应、崩溃,或提示内存不足错误。此时,尝试关闭其他不必要的应用程序,释放系统资源,然后再次打开文件。对于超大的Excel文件,考虑将其拆分为多个小文件,或优化公式和格式,是更根本的解决方法。

       九、文件被其他程序或进程占用锁定

       Windows系统不允许两个程序同时以写入模式打开同一个文件。如果某个Excel文件已被您在另一个Excel窗口中打开,或者被其他程序(如某些备份软件、同步工具或杀毒扫描进程)在后台锁定,您再次尝试打开它时就会失败,通常会收到“文件正在使用”的提示。确保在所有Excel窗口中关闭该文件,并通过任务管理器检查是否有残留的Excel进程(EXCEL.EXE),结束这些进程后,通常就能正常打开了。

       十、系统区域和语言设置与文件内容冲突

       这是一个相对隐蔽的原因。如果创建Excel文件时所使用的系统区域设置(如日期格式、货币符号、列表分隔符)与您当前电脑的系统区域设置差异巨大,在打开文件时,可能会导致数据解析错误,特别是涉及公式和格式转换时,可能引发程序错误。例如,某些地区使用逗号作为小数点,而另一些地区使用句点。检查并调整Windows控制面板中的“区域”设置,确保其与文件来源地的常用设置一致,有时可以解决这类问题。

       十一、硬盘存储空间不足

       Excel在打开文件时,尤其是进行复杂计算或恢复自动保存的临时文件时,需要在硬盘上预留一定的临时工作空间。如果文件所在的磁盘分区(通常是系统C盘)可用空间严重不足,可能导致打开操作失败。清理磁盘空间,确保有数倍于原文件大小的空闲空间,是排除此问题的必要步骤。

       十二、使用第三方工具或在线服务进行尝试性修复与打开

       当上述所有基于本地环境的排查均无效时,可以寻求外部工具的帮助。微软官方其实提供了“打开并修复”的功能:在Excel中,点击“文件”->“打开”,浏览到损坏的文件,点击“打开”按钮旁的下拉箭头,选择“打开并修复”。此外,还可以考虑使用专业的文件修复商业软件,或者将文件上传到微软官方的OneDrive云存储,尝试用其在线版的Excel(Excel for the web)打开,在线版本有时能绕过本地软件的一些兼容性或损坏问题。作为最后的手段,联系文件的发送者,请求其重新发送一份,往往是最直接有效的解决方案。

       总而言之,Excel附件无法打开是一个症状,其背后可能对应着从文件、软件、系统到硬件等多个环节的问题。面对此问题,请不要慌张,按照从简到繁、从外到内的顺序进行排查:首先确认文件是否下载完整、扩展名是否正确;其次检查软件版本与兼容性;然后审视系统权限与安全设置;最后考虑系统资源与文件本身的状态。通过这种系统性的诊断方法,绝大多数“打不开”的难题都能迎刃而解,让您重新掌控宝贵的数据资源,保障工作效率。

相关文章
为什么手机word打不了字
当您在手机微软办公软件中遇到无法输入文字的困扰时,这背后往往涉及软件、系统、操作以及文件本身等多层面的复杂原因。本文将深入剖析导致这一问题的十二个核心层面,从应用程序自身的故障到操作系统兼容性,从输入法冲突到文件权限设置,提供一套系统性的排查与解决方案。无论您是遇到键盘无响应、光标无法定位,还是特定文档的输入障碍,都能在此找到详尽、专业且具备实操性的指导,助您高效恢复文档编辑工作。
2026-02-11 00:19:10
67人看过
excel之前的有公式是什么
在电子表格软件尚未普及的年代,数据处理与计算依赖于一系列更为原始和基础的工具与方法。本文将深入探讨在微软的电子表格软件(Excel)诞生之前,人类社会如何进行公式化计算与数据处理。文章将从早期的算盘、计算尺等物理工具,到穿孔卡片与早期计算机的程序化处理,再到首个电子表格软件“视算”(VisiCalc)的革命性创新,系统梳理公式概念与技术载体的演变历程,揭示现代数据计算工具的深厚历史根基。
2026-02-11 00:18:52
371人看过
空白excel为什么里面有信息
你是否曾打开一个看似空白的电子表格文件,却发现其中隐藏着格式、公式、名称,甚至不可见的数据?这并非文件损坏,而是电子表格软件复杂底层机制的体现。本文将深入剖析空白表象下的十二个关键层面,从文件结构、残留数据到软件特性与安全风险,为你系统揭示“空白”电子表格中信息存在的原理、影响及处理方案。
2026-02-11 00:18:43
44人看过
为什么word文档会未响应
当微软公司的文字处理软件(Microsoft Word)在编辑文档时突然停滞,界面变为一片灰白或弹出“未响应”提示,这确实令人沮丧。这一现象并非单一原因所致,而是由软件自身缺陷、系统资源冲突、第三方插件干扰以及文档内容复杂性等多重因素交织引发。理解其背后的核心机理,能够帮助用户有效预防问题发生,并在故障出现时采取正确的解决步骤,从而保障工作效率与数据安全。
2026-02-11 00:18:43
61人看过
手机恢复word是什么意思
手机恢复Word通常指通过技术手段,在手机上找回、修复或还原因误删、损坏、系统故障等原因丢失或无法正常访问的Word文档。这涉及从手机本地存储、云备份或第三方工具中恢复文件内容,确保文档数据的完整性与可用性,是移动办公场景中常见的数据恢复需求。
2026-02-11 00:18:41
371人看过
$z在excel是什么意思
在电子表格软件中,符号“$z”并非一个内置的、具有特定功能的公式或操作符。用户在日常使用中遇到它,通常指向几种可能的情况:它可能是某个自定义公式或宏代码中定义的特定变量或占位符;也可能是在单元格中直接输入的普通文本字符;或是由于数据导入、格式设置异常而产生的显示问题。理解其具体含义,需要结合上下文,如所在单元格的公式、名称管理器或视觉基础应用程序项目窗口进行排查。
2026-02-11 00:18:31
192人看过